Mgr Software Engineering - Ad Server
Job Overview
Employment Type
Full-time
Compensation
Type:
Salary
Rate:
Range $167,700.00 - $246,400.00
Work Schedule
On-call
Benefits
Health Insurance
Dental Insurance
Paid Time Off
Retirement Plan
bonus
Long-term incentives
team events
Job Description
Disney Entertainment and ESPN Product & Technology is a leading global organization that integrates technology and creativity to bring innovative media experiences to millions of viewers worldwide. As a division within The Walt Disney Company, this team harnesses the power of technology to create, enhance, and sustain Disney's diverse media products and platforms. The organization comprises talented engineers, product developers, designers, technologists, and data scientists, all working harmoniously to deliver world-class entertainment technologies across some of the most recognizable brands, including Disney+, ESPN, Hulu, ABC, and ABC News. This technological backbone plays an essential role in Disney's media operations, supporting... Show More
Job Requirements
- BS or MS in computer science or engineering or relevant work experience
- 8+ years of software engineering experience
- Advanced proficiency with Java, including memory management, multi-threading, profiling, thread pools, connection pools, and HTTP protocols
- Strong analytical and problem-solving skills
- Excellent communication and collaboration skills
- Experience leading a software development team
- Experience with SpringBoot or similar frameworks
- Knowledge of non-relational databases like DynamoDB
- Experience with caching datastores such as Redis, ValKey, or MemCache
- Familiarity with data streaming mechanisms such as Apache Kafka or Kinesis
- Experience with AWS cloud platform
- Proficiency in DevOps tools like Terraform, Docker, and Kubernetes
- Experience with microservice architectures
- On-site availability four days a week
Job Qualifications
- BS or MS in Computer Science or Engineering or relevant work experience
- 8+ years of software engineering experience
- Advanced proficiency with Java, including but not limited to understanding memory management, multi-threading, profiling, thread pools, connection pools, and HTTP protocols
- Demonstrable analytical and problem-solving skills
- Excellent communication, collaboration skills, and a strong teamwork ethic with both technical and non-technical peers
- Demonstrated experience leading a software development team
- Experience with SpringBoot or similar web services frameworks
- Experience with non-relational database technologies like DynamoDB
- Experience with caching datastores such as Redis, ValKey, or MemCache
- Experience with data streaming mechanisms such as Apache Kafka or Kinesis
- Experience with cloud platforms such as AWS
- Experience with modern DevOps tools such as Terraform, Docker, and Kubernetes
- Experience with microservice architectures
- Domain knowledge in the Ad Tech industry (preferred)
Job Duties
- Guide your team's designs and implementations, ensuring best practices, architectural soundness, interoperability, API design, encapsulation, and coupling
- Lead by example and always strive to improve code and design for more scalable, cleaner, and decoupled implementations
- Understanding and usage of automated tools (AI) while adhering to company policy
- Translating product requirements into implementation tickets, leading execution
- Defining, reviewing, documenting, estimating LOE, and planning for high-throughput, low-latency microservices designs
- Enhancing system observability with proper metrics, monitors and alerts
- Conduct regular one-on-ones and yearly reviews with the team
- Gauging team size and capacity against roadmap items
- Drive the team's recruitment
- Available for On-Call rotations based on the team's escalation policy and support schedule
Job Qualifications
Experience
Expert Level (7+ years)
Job Location
Loading...
We didn't receive the exact location for this job posting,
please contact the employer.
You may be also interested in:
Popular Cities